About This Location

Lake access at Lake Leatherwood Park near Beaver, Arkansas. Good for kayaking and canoeing.

Situated on West Leatherwood Creek - Lake Leatherwood in Arkansas, Lake Leatherwood Park is a launch point for kayakers, canoeists, and SUP enthusiasts.

This is a solid spot for kayaking, with enough room to settle into a comfortable paddling rhythm. Canoeing works well here, especially for those looking for a peaceful day on the water.

Water conditions are generally calm and sheltered. March through November is the recommended window for paddling here. Facilities include boat ramp and parking.

Getting here from Beaver takes about 5 min, putting Lake Leatherwood Park within easy reach for a day trip or afternoon paddle.

Paddling Tips

  • Morning hours offer the calmest water and best wildlife viewing on the lake.
  • Keep an eye on the weather — afternoon winds can pick up quickly on open water.
  • Hug the shoreline for the most interesting scenery and easier paddling.
  • Bring polarized sunglasses to reduce glare and spot submerged obstacles.
